    Description: 
*Background*

One of the earlier commits replaced vertices and edges fetch with 
_StreamSupport.stream_. This uses _Collect(toList),_ which causes all contents 
to be fetched. 

Using this causes large amount of data to be fetched.

*Solution*

Switch to iterators that will use lazy loading.

*Minor Refactoring*

Change the _getEdge_ to iterate on smaller dataset.
